Ozempic, the brand name for semaglutide, has gained traction among those managing type 2 diabetes and individuals seeking weight loss solutions. This medication functions by mimicking the effects of a natural hormone called GLP-1, which helps regulate blood sugar levels and appetite. Users often appreciate the benefits Ozempic provides, particularly its ability to aid in weight loss—a crucial factor in diabetes management. Research shows that individuals using Ozempic can experience significant improvements in blood glucose control while also shedding excess pounds.
People frequently ask, “how is ozempic administered?” Understanding the method becomes essential for effective use. Health professionals encourage self-administration through a pre-filled pen, allowing individuals to inject the medication subcutaneously—usually in the abdomen or thigh. Knowing where to inject plays a vital role in maintaining consistent absorption. Users report feeling more confident when they follow the appropriate steps for injection, making it less daunting.

Preparing for Your Ozempic Shot
Before taking your Ozempic shot, ensure you have everything you need ready and organized. Gather the components of your Ozempic administration kit. You’ll want to have the pre-filled pen, an alcohol swab, a sharps container for safe disposal, and a tissue or cotton ball on hand. Check the expiration date on the pen and make sure it hasn’t been exposed to extreme temperatures before using it.
Prepare your injection site carefully. The abdomen, thigh, or upper arm are suitable areas for injection. Choose an area that allows for easy access, preferably where you can reach comfortably, and avoid areas that have an abundance of scars, bruises, or moles. Clean the skin surface with an alcohol swab and allow it to air dry completely. This step eliminates any bacteria and helps prevent possible infections.
People often wonder, “how is ozempic administered?” The medication comes in a ready-to-use pen. To administer it, remove the cap, and attach a new needle if necessary. Always remember to prime the pen by issuing a small dose of the medication into the air, ensuring the pen functions correctly. This step can ease concerns about getting an accurate dose.
Hold the pen at a 90-degree angle to the skin, press the button firmly, and maintain pressure for several seconds after injecting to ensure the full dose goes into your body. Doing this helps ensure the medication gets absorbed efficiently, maximizing the benefits of Ozempic. Once you finish, remove the needle safely and dispose of it in the sharps container. You can apply gentle pressure with a tissue or cotton ball to the injection site.
Consider rotating your injection sites to prevent tissue damage. Keep track of where you’ve injected previously to maintain a consistent and healthy routine. Remember, consistent administration plays a crucial role in achieving the best results from your treatment.

Common Side Effects and How to Manage Them
Experiencing side effects can be part of using any medication, and Ozempic is no exception. Users often report common side effects that can arise during treatment. By being aware of these side effects, you empower yourself to address them effectively and maintain your health.
Gastrointestinal issues frequently top the list of side effects associated with Ozempic. Nausea often starts after the first few doses. Many users describe it as mild but persistent. Some experience diarrhea or constipation, and these conditions usually improve over time. Staying hydrated and eating smaller, more frequent meals can help alleviate these symptoms. Users often note that gradually increasing the dosage can also ease stomach-related issues.
Another common concern involves a potential decrease in appetite. Ozempic’s effectiveness includes appetite suppression, which can be beneficial for weight loss. However, this side effect may make some users uneasy. Keeping track of your eating habits can be vital. Ensure that you consume adequate nutrition to support your overall health even if your appetite decreases. Focus on nutrient-dense foods to maintain energy levels.
Skin reactions at the injection site are also worth noting. Some users develop redness, swelling, or itching at the area where they inject Ozempic. While these reactions can be bothersome, they are usually mild. Rotating your injection sites can help minimize irritation. Clean the skin with an alcohol swab before injecting to reduce the risk of infection.
Feeling tired or fatigued sometimes accompanies the initial use of Ozempic as your body adjusts to the medication. This side effect can impact your daily routine, so consider taking breaks when necessary. Prioritizing rest and maintaining a balanced lifestyle will support your body’s adaptation to the medication.
In rare cases, Ozempic can cause more severe side effects, such as pancreatitis. If you experience severe abdominal pain, nausea, or vomiting, seeking immediate medical attention proves essential. Monitoring your body’s response to the medication ensures you remain proactive about your health.

Maintaining an Ozempic Routine for Optimal Results
Staying consistent with your Ozempic routine significantly enhances your results and overall experience. Establishing a regular schedule for your injections and pairing it with lifestyle choices cultivates a path toward better health outcomes.
Set a specific time each week for your Ozempic shot. Regular administration reinforces your commitment to lowering blood sugar levels and managing weight effectively. Many users find it helpful to link injection times with existing habits, such as after a particular meal or during a designated day of the week. By choosing a convenient timeframe, you make it easy to remember and integrate into your lifestyle.
Adhering to a healthy diet while on Ozempic will maximize your success. Focus on incorporating whole foods, such as fruits, vegetables, lean proteins, and whole grains. Users often find meal prepping beneficial. Preparing your meals in advance allows you to control portion sizes and ensure balanced nutrition without relying on last-minute decisions that may derail your efforts.
Engage in regular physical activity to complement your medication. Exercise stimulates the release of endorphins, enhancing your mood and energy levels. Daily walks, cycling, or engaging in sports can be enjoyable ways to stay active. Combining exercise with your Ozempic routine not only supports weight loss but also improves insulin sensitivity, yielding better blood sugar control.
Regularly monitor your blood sugar levels, as this practice keeps you informed of how well the Ozempic is working for you. Many users incorporate glucose checks into their daily routine, allowing for better adjustments in diet and activity levels. Documenting your readings can also provide insights for discussions with healthcare providers during check-ups.
Staying in touch with your healthcare provider ensures that you receive tailored advice and support throughout your Ozempic journey. Regular check-ins help you stay on track and effectively address any concerns. Discussing changes in your body or lifestyle can lead to personalized adjustments that further aid your treatment.
